"Red Line" is a pulse-pounding action thriller that whisks viewers off on a relentless journey of crime, suspense, and unexpected twists. The film was released in 1995 and boasts a star-studded cast including Chad McQueen, Dom DeLuise, Michael Madsen, and Roxana Zal.

The film centers on McQueen's character, Jim, a criminal wannabe who is living a life of aimless ambition, caught in the whirlwind of the LA's dangerous criminal underworld. Jim dreams of making a big score that would elevate him from his average life and throw him into a life of luxury and notoriety.

His life takes an unexpected turn when he steals a luxury sports car stashed with $1 million worth of heroin, unbeknownst to him. This ignites an explosive chain of events as he becomes embroiled in a high stakes game of cat and mouse with various nefarious outfits, all seeking the return of the stolen drugs.

Red Line is a Action, Thriller movie released in 1996. It has a runtime of 102 min. Critics and viewers have rated it mostly poor reviews, with an IMDb score of 4.8..
